As experienced and mentioned by others in the comments there seem to be other (newer?) versions of the JBL Flip 5 - where the inside looks different and you have to work it different than in this video. I repaired mine so I thought it would be cool for you if I made a little instruction: 1. You have to make things different than in this video. So you should not try to force the material to behave like in this video. Otherwise you will break things. 2. The first cable with the white adapter, that is connected to the platine, will go off, if you just gently push it side to side, pull a little, again push side to side and so on. 3. Don't try to remove the speaker. Just pull it out and work around the cables having the speakers hang outside while still connected. 4. Pull off the sticky black foam in the back so you can work there. There is also foam on the platina. I removed a lot of it because it makes it easier to remove the platina afterwards. 5. There are several ribbon cables that connect the platine to the outer body of your JBL Flip 5. Open and disconnect all of them but take a picture to make sure you remember which one has to go back in which place (there are numbers on the ribbon cables that help you to identify them afterwards). Especially one ribbon cable is pretty hard to reach as it lays on the inside. Some ribbon cables can be taken off after pulling the little plastic barrier up. Others (the brown ones) are not working like that. You have to pull them up parallel to the cable. They will come off easy. Then you can pull the ribbon cable off. Sounds complicated but it isnt. 6. The bluetooth antenna is sensitive. But if you just gently solve it it shouldnt break. You have to be careful there. 7. there is another little cable with a golden knob. It is connected to the outer body of your Flip 5. You can just pull it off. It will be easy to reattach it. 8. At this moment all cables should be removed from the outer box of your Flip 5. If the cables are not removed, dont proceed! 9. The platina is very hard to move. Just pull off some of the black foam thats on the edges (but gently!!). That should make it easier. You really have to push your fingers against it. It will come into your direction. 10. Because you removed all the cables you can pull off the platina far more than in the video. 11. Replace the battery. 12. The rest is not easy but you will get there by yourself. Basically putting the cables back and so on. Kind regards
